Quote - "the 1st is always "why are you selling it?"
I don't even bother asking that any more because it just opens the door for the seller's BS. They're selling because they don't want the car any more. A better question, along the same lines, is, "What would it take to make this car absolutely perfect?" This one forces them to be at least a little upfront and point out some faults.
